在当今高度互联的数字世界中,虚拟私人网络(Virtual Private Network,简称VPN)已成为企业和个人保护数据隐私、跨越地理限制和实现远程办公的重要工具,不同类型的VPN通信协议在安全性、速度、兼容性等方面存在显著差异,选择合适的协议标准是构建高效且安全网络环境的关键,本文将系统梳理主流的VPN通信协议标准,分析其技术原理、优缺点,并结合实际应用场景给出优化建议。
OpenVPN 是目前最广泛使用的开源协议之一,基于SSL/TLS加密框架,支持多种加密算法(如AES-256、RSA等),具备极强的安全性和灵活性,它可在TCP或UDP模式下运行,适应不同网络环境,尤其适合对安全性要求较高的企业级部署,OpenVPN配置相对复杂,对设备性能有一定要求,可能影响传输速率。
IPsec(Internet Protocol Security)是一种成熟的工业标准协议,常用于站点到站点(Site-to-Site)的专用网络连接,它通过AH(认证头)和ESP(封装安全载荷)机制提供数据完整性、机密性和抗重放攻击能力,IPsec通常与IKE(Internet Key Exchange)协议配合使用以完成密钥协商,虽然IPsec在安全性上表现优异,但其复杂性导致配置难度大,且在NAT环境下容易出现兼容性问题。
第三,WireGuard 是近年来备受关注的轻量级协议,以其简洁代码、高性能和现代加密设计著称,它仅需约4000行代码即可实现端到端加密,比OpenVPN或IPsec更易维护,WireGuard采用ChaCha20加密算法和Poly1305消息认证码,在移动设备和低带宽环境中表现出色,尽管其生态尚处于发展阶段,但已被Linux内核原生支持,成为未来趋势。
L2TP/IPsec 和 SSTP 也各有特色,L2TP本身不提供加密,必须依赖IPsec进行安全封装;而SSTP基于SSL 3.0,仅在Windows平台支持良好,适用于微软生态系统内的用户,两者在跨平台兼容性方面不如OpenVPN或WireGuard。
选择合适的VPN协议应综合考虑以下因素:
- 安全需求:高敏感度业务优先选择OpenVPN或IPsec;
- 性能要求:移动用户推荐WireGuard;
- 管理成本:企业可部署标准化方案(如OpenVPN+证书管理);
- 兼容性:确保协议能在目标设备和操作系统上稳定运行。
随着零信任架构(Zero Trust)理念的普及,未来的VPN协议将更加注重身份验证、动态授权和细粒度访问控制,作为网络工程师,我们不仅要掌握现有协议标准,还需持续关注IETF等组织的新规范,推动网络安全体系向更智能、更高效的演进方向发展。

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速






